Tioga baseball downs Waverly.

By: The Review | Towanda Daily Review | April 29, 2015

 

WAVERLY, N.Y. - Parker Hendershot had a big day at the plate and Peter Simmons stands alone atop the Tioga wins list with his 22nd career victory as the Tioga Tigers topped Waverly 8-5.

Simmons broke the tie he had with Jackie Horton, who set the career record over three decades ago.

Hendershot was 3-for-4 with a home run and a double, four RBI and two runs scored in the game.

Jesse Manuel had two hits and drove in two runs and Adam Layman had two hits.

Jake Evanek, Simmons, Lucas Richardson, Adam Zwierlein and Mitchell Taylor each had hits for Tioga. Simmons, Richardson and Taylor scored runs and Zwierlein scored three times in the game.

Simmons struck out eight and walked one in the win.

Wellsboro 13, Wyalusing 3

After four scoreless innings by both teams to start the game the Green Hornets scored four in the fifth, three in the sixth and six in the seventh to get the win.

Dalton Prough had a hit, an RBI and scored two runs for Wellsboro and Parker Mann had a hit and scored a run.
